Standard 3D printing requires a bulky, pricey machine, but what if you could fit that technology in your pocket? Researchers have harnessed a familiar instrument—the pen—to create a first-of-its-kind process that transforms flat ink drawings into 3D objects when the drawings are dipped into a special solution. The advance could create everything from furniture to solar panels with the ease of 2D printing.
